Was pretty excited to find this place on Google maps (the daughter wanted some pho for dinner). So expectations wee a bit tad high - especially having spent 4+ years working in Saigon.

Unfortunately, was a little bit disappointed as the pho arrived with the beef a little bit over cooked.

Broth was good, tho it became cold fairly quickly (within 5 mins of being served). which made things go a little bit south

On one hand, If you enjoyed dining at the likes of Pho24 whilst visiting Vietnam, you ll probably like this.

On the other hand, if you ventured into the maze of alleyways on your trip there, this may not open a floodgates of memories.

There was no Hoi Sin sauce available, either - considered a "must have" when tucking into a hot bowl (where the broth cooks the sliced beef as you eat) of pho.

Spring rolls were decent, tho the dipping sauce could have been better.

Staff was friendly and helpful - guided us on to order using the ipad.

There arent that many places in KL that serves Pho. Super Saigon does a decent job (just about) satisfying...

Super Saigon is a halal Vietnamese restaurant that once held promise but has sharply declined. The service remains courteous, and the modern decor is visually appealing, but the food execution is a profound disappointment. The Medium Rare Sliced Beef & Well Done Brisket Pho is an insult to the dish’s heritage. The broth lacks depth—completely flavorless, with no trace of the aromatic complexity that defines a proper pho, achieved through hours of simmering bones, star anise, and charred aromatics. It was barely lukewarm, a cardinal sin for a dish meant to be steaming hot. Accompaniments were meager: a single sprig of basil and a small lime wedge, insufficient to enhance the dish. The rice noodles were overcooked and mushy. The tiger prawn and veggie fresh paper rolls were worse! The rice paper wrapper was tough and chewy. The shrimp inside was minuscule, barely discernible in flavor or texture. This experience was wholly unacceptable. I won’t return, and I strongly advise against dining here if you value authentic Vietnamese cuisine.

Visited this place twice. The first time I visited this place was way back in 2017 methinks on a weekend. The place was crowded but service super good. I had chicken breast pho and hot Vietnamese drip coffee with milk, and they tasted pretty legit, almost like the ones I had in Hanoi. The second time I visited this place, it was also crowded with the office crowd. Again, service was quick despite full patronage. Again, food wasn't disappointing. Ordered the same chicken breast pho and hot Vietnamese drip coffee with milk. Except this time round, I made the mistake of not checking my receipt and I ended up paying extra for my meal. Within 3 hours of reporting the incident on their Facebook page, I have received a refund of the mistake. This is dedication not seen in other restaurant! Two thumbs up!

Overall dishes, service, ambience, are all good. Clean and tidy. Guess all of guests would agree. Banh mi, pho, Bun cha were emjoyable and delicious. Banh mi bread was really well cooked and fresh. Soup of the pho was deep and rich. Bun cha sauce was sweet and not too spicy. Last but not least, the vietnamese coffee was superb. If you don't mind choosing "starred" menu, you will not disappointed at all. Above average, I would say. Weather was also very nice on the day I visited, so sitting outside would have been another great option (I ended up having a seat inside, though). Wish I could visit more often in the future. I like those "Good Pho You" and "Super Saigon" naming. Overally decent. Paid RM70 for Banh Mi, Pho, Bun cha, and 2 vietnamese coffee. For your information.
